The hollow rotating table reducer is a precision circular positioning device designed for automation fixtures. It’s typically paired with indexing discs and a DD motor cam indexer to achieve accurate circular moves and clean wire pass-through in jigs.
✅ Hollow design allows easy side-mounting of the motor with wire and gas pipe routing in the jig
✅ Single-stage helical gear deceleration increases output torque and keeps gear accuracy below grade 5
✅ Repeated positioning accuracy below 15 arc-sec for tight cyclic repeatability
✅ High rigidity: bearing-supported rotary table handles radial, axial, and overturning loads (>10x traditional bearings)
